Output fa80a3d92f00d58e00a91fcd3d5643520a079a8bc0a5d5f857679511f8f97665:3

value
4599350
script pubkey
OP_0 OP_PUSHBYTES_20 cd6bdd66885bae4330f25aeb3c059f8decd250cc
address
bc1qe44a6e5gtwhyxv8jtt4ncpvl3hkdy5xvpcgfpf
transaction
fa80a3d92f00d58e00a91fcd3d5643520a079a8bc0a5d5f857679511f8f97665
confirmations
155701
spent
true